Narayan –
I recently bought the Noise Buds X Prime, expecting high-quality sound and a smooth wireless experience. Unfortunately, I’ve been quite let down. Here’s my take:
Sound Quality
The biggest issue with these earbuds is the sound. The audio quality is disappointing, lacking clarity and depth. The bass is weak, the mids are unclear, and the highs are harsh, making it hard to enjoy any music genre. Whether listening to music, watching videos, or making calls, the audio performance is consistently lackluster.
Connectivity Issues
Connectivity is another major concern. Despite being marketed as truly wireless, the earbuds often struggle with maintaining a stable connection to my device. I frequently experience connection drops, and sometimes one earbud disconnects while the other continues to play. This inconsistency is frustrating, especially during calls or when enjoying music.
Comfort and Fit
The comfort and fit of the Noise Buds X Prime leave much to be desired. They tend to fall out easily with minimal movement, and wearing them for long periods becomes uncomfortable. The earbuds don’t provide a secure fit, which is essential for sound quality and convenience.
Battery Life
Battery life is yet another shortcoming. Despite claims of extended usage, I found myself needing to recharge them more often than anticipated. The battery drains quickly, especially during calls or when streaming music.
Build Quality
The build quality feels cheap and flimsy. Both the charging case and the earbuds are made of low-quality plastic that doesn’t inspire confidence in their durability. Furthermore, the touch controls on the earbuds are unresponsive, making it challenging to manage playback and volume.
Conclusion
In summary, the Noise Buds X Prime in-ear truly wireless earbuds do not live up to their promises. With poor sound quality, unreliable connectivity, uncomfortable fit, disappointing battery life, and low build quality, they fail to provide good value for money. I wouldn’t recommend these earbuds to anyone seeking a dependable and high-quality wireless audio experience.
